DERRICK GARRETT is standing by his team.
No matter who’s on it.
The men’s national team may be short on its overseas-based players, but it’s clearly high on expectations, as the Barbados Amateur Basketball Association president anticipates nothing less than a semi-final showing at the Caribbean Basketball Confederation’s (CBC) championships.
Garrett gave the assessment in light of the recent high-profile absences, which include pro baller Andre Lockhart as well as America-based big men John Jones and Kregg Jones.
